Question: What is the encoding for ```custom_records``` returned by the invoices endpoint?

I'm trying to read the results of this call in python running on an Umbrel formatted Pi4

https://api.lightning.community/?python#v1-invoices

Without problem I'm decoding the output from running lncli and I can read the custom_records which just contain the URL and other details of the particular podcast which a key_send payment is linked to.

When I look at the response from the API, however, I can't figure out how to decode it and I get errors with all the usual methods. It looks like base64 but the specifics of getting it decoded have eluded me with errors like

Exception has occurred: UnicodeDecodeError
'utf-8' codec can't decode byte 0xd0 in position 1: invalid continuation byte

API:

        "custom_records": {
          "7629169": "eyJhY3Rpb24iOiJzdHJlYW0iLCJhcHBfbmFtZSI6IlBvZGZyaWVuZCIsInBvZGNhc3QiOiJCcmlhbm9mTG9uZG9uJ3MgRVhQRVJJTUVOVEFMIEZPUkVTVCBDSEFUUyIsInVybCI6Imh0dHBzOlwvXC93d3cuYnJpYW5vZmxvbmRvbi5tZVwvcG9kY2FzdDJcL2JyaWFucy1mb3Jlc3QtdGFsa3MtZXhwLnhtbCIsIml0ZW1JRCI6MjIwMTc1NTY3MywiZXBpc29kZV9ndWlkIjoiaHR0cHM6XC9cL2JyaWFub2Zsb25kb24ubWVcLz9wPTE5MjIiLCJ0cyI6NDE1fQ==",
          "5482373484": "eyGoxbL8wTHgbSFr6TqJzs/ukj1ZWyM8UUmRx9iImBA="
        },

CLI:

        "custom_records": {
          "7629169": "7b22616374696f6e223a2273747265616d222c226170705f6e616d65223a22506f64667269656e64222c22706f6463617374223a22427269616e6f664c6f6e646f6e2773204558504552494d454e54414c20464f52455354204348415453222c2275726c223a2268747470733a5c2f5c2f7777772e627269616e6f666c6f6e646f6e2e6d655c2f706f6463617374325c2f627269616e732d666f726573742d74616c6b732d6578702e786d6c222c226974656d4944223a323230313735353637332c22657069736f64655f67756964223a2268747470733a5c2f5c2f627269616e6f666c6f6e646f6e2e6d655c2f3f703d31393232222c227473223a3431357d",
          "5482373484": "7b21a8c5b2fcc131e06d216be93a89cecfee923d595b233c514991c7d8889810"
        },

And it should decode to this:

{
  "action": "stream",
  "app_name": "Podfriend",
  "podcast": "BrianofLondon's EXPERIMENTAL FOREST CHATS",
  "url": "https://www.brianoflondon.me/podcast2/brians-forest-talks-exp.xml",
  "itemID": 2201755673,
  "episode_guid": "https://brianoflondon.me/?p=1922",
  "ts": 235
}

Fix API Documentation typos

(First mentioned in: https://github.com/lightningnetwork/lnd/issues/2180)

Background

the response of openChannel and openChannelSync is not as described.

environment

lnd version 0.5.0-beta commit=a3edcf9cd537ea37a502efc91d262e7017a99e6b
Linux 4.15.0-38-generic #41-Ubuntu 2018 x86_64 x86_64 x86_64 GNU/Linux
btcd version 0.12.0-beta

Steps to reproduce

print "opening channel with bob:"
response = stub.OpenChannelSync(request, metadata=[('macaroon'), macaroon)])
print "response:",response

Expected behaviour

opening channel with bob:
response: { 
    "funding_txid_bytes": <bytes>,
    "funding_txid_str": <string>,
    "output_index": <uint32>,
}

Actual behaviour

opening channel with bob:
response: funding_txid_bytes: "\366\312\323\014\245d\232\313\013\004\001P\245\341<\002\216\017I\203\214j>ub\364~\255\301e\2275"

In fact, only funding_txid_bytes or funding_txid_str can be set at once (set as a oneof as mentioned by roasbeef), and output_index is not set unless different from 0. This should be mentioned in the documentation.

Additionally, there are multiple typos regarding the (recurring) line:

>>> response = stub.NewAddress(request, metadata=[('macaroon'), macaroon)])

There are always mismatching parenthesis when mentioning metadata[...]. This happens accross the documentation. Not a big issue but still one. Should be changed to:

metadata=[('macaroon', macaroon)])
